Pixelrinse strips EXIF metadata (GPS coordinates, device model, timestamps) from every image customers upload before storage. Support team: if a customer reports location data surviving an upload, first check that SCRUB_MODE=strict in the worker's environment — in lenient mode, orientation tags are preserved and some older files slip through. The scrub worker pulls jobs from the Ferrostream queue and writes cleaned files to the vault bucket. The worker authenticates to the vault with a token set in the env file, directly below this sentence:

sealed setting: LEDGER_TOKEN20=6148d35bbb480b0ab79e

# Revised Sales-Commission Scheme (Managers Only)

Halloway Instruments is replacing the flat 5% commission with a banded structure from next quarter. Bands: 3% to target, 6% above target, 8% beyond 120%. Clawback applies to cancelled orders within 90 days. Branch managers should brief teams individually, not by mass announcement. Payroll cutover happens at period start. Background strategy is set out in the confidential note below.

board note of yahig-yahif: Silmirox Works plans to raise the Aldius list price by 18.5 percent in January. The steering committee signed off on a budget of $141.9 million for Project Tamix. The renewal with Eliysek Logistics closes at $114.1 million a year, 18.9 percent below the last contract. Project Gordor slips by a full year because of the supplier delay.

### Runbook 4.2 — Seed Sample Transfer, Trial Plot Harlowe Field

Seed samples from the Corvane Agronomy trial are packed in numbered foil sachets within a chilled case. Records staff log sachet counts before sealing. The case must not be opened in transit. On courier arrival, complete the hand-over according to the instruction set out below.

courier memo of yajef-bajep: the frawyn jordor courier leaves the norwyn ledger at gate 2781 under passcode 330769